Background
When automobile parts are machined, the surfaces of the automobile parts need to be polished, so that a polishing device is needed, and the polishing device is mainly contacted with the automobile parts through a polishing roller which runs at a high speed, so that the automobile parts are polished;
firstly, the traditional grinding device is usually provided with three modes when used for processing scraps, wherein one mode is that the scraps fall freely and are cleaned regularly, the mode easily causes messy places and scraps powder floats in the air, the second mode is that the scraps are collected by sucking air through a dust collector, but no scrap blocking measure is provided, the incomplete scrap collection phenomenon is easily caused, and the third mode is provided with a material blocking measure which is usually of a movable door structure, so that the scraps can be well collected, but the movable door needs to be opened and closed by operation every time of use, and the use convenience is poor; secondly, current grinding device does not possess the function of cooling down, when polishing, produces great friction between grinding roller and the automobile parts, can produce very high heat, does not have the measure of cooling down to grinding roller and part, can lead to grinding roller and the overheated phenomenon of part.

Detailed Description
In order to make the technical means, creation features, achievement purposes and functions of the present invention easy to understand, the present invention is further described below with reference to the following embodiments.
As shown in fig. 1-3, a polishing device for processing automobile parts comprises a base 1, a portal frame 2 is fixedly installed on the upper portion of the base 1, a cantilever 3 is slidably connected to the inner side of the portal frame 2, a cylinder 4 is fixedly installed at the top center position of the portal frame 2, a supporting box 5 is fixedly installed at the bottom of the base 1, a polishing table 6 is arranged at the upper center position of the base 1, a motor 7 is fixedly installed at one side position of the upper portion of the cantilever 3, a polishing roller 8 is rotatably installed at the inner side of the cantilever 3, an output shaft of the motor 7 is fixedly connected with a driving pulley 9, one end of a rotating shaft of the polishing roller 8 is fixedly connected with a driven pulley 10, a connecting belt 11 is arranged between the driving pulley 9 and the driven pulley 10, a dust collector 12 is fixedly installed at one side position inside the supporting box 5, a dust collecting pipe 13 is arranged between the dust collector 12 and the base 1, a scrap blocking mechanism 14 is arranged at the front portion of the cantilever 3, the scrap blocking mechanism 14 comprises a transparent shield cover 15, a sliding groove 16 and a spring 17, a cooling mechanism 18 is arranged inside the supporting box 5, the cooling mechanism 18 comprises a cooling box 19, supporting legs 20, a fan 21, an air pipe 22, a semiconductor refrigerating sheet 23 and an air inlet 24, and the model of the semiconductor refrigerating sheet 23 is TEC 1-12706;
the sliding groove 16 is arranged on the front surface of the cantilever 3, the transparent shield 15 is connected to the front part of the sliding groove 16 in a sliding manner, and the spring 17 is placed inside the sliding groove 16; a sliding block is arranged between the transparent shield 15 and the sliding groove 16, and the sliding block and the sliding groove 16 are both T-shaped; the lowest surface of the grinding roller 8 is higher than the lowest surface of the transparent blocking cover 15; the top of tuber pipe 22 runs through base 1, and the wire guide has been seted up to the rear surface of cooling box 19, and the wire guide can conveniently derive the power cord of semiconductor refrigeration piece 23.
It should be noted that, the utility model relates to a polishing device for processing automobile parts, when in use, the automobile parts to be polished are fixed on the upper part of a polishing platform 6, a motor 7 is started to work, the motor 7 drives a driving belt pulley 9 to rotate, the driving belt pulley 9 drives a driven belt pulley 10 to rotate through a connecting belt 11, thereby driving a polishing roller 8 to rotate, a cylinder 4 works to push a cantilever 3 to move downwards, when a transparent shield 15 contacts a base 1, the cantilever 3 continues to move downwards, a spring 17 is compressed, so that the polishing roller 8 contacts the automobile parts, thereby polishing the automobile parts, waste scraps are produced during polishing, because the transparent shield 15 is tightly pressed on the upper part of the base 1, the transparent shield 15 can effectively block the waste scraps, the waste scraps are prevented from splashing and floating into the air, and meanwhile, a dust collector 12 is matched to collect the waste scraps through a dust collection pipe 13, during operation, the fan 21 works, external air is introduced into the cooling box 19 through the air inlet 24, the semiconductor refrigerating sheet 23 works to cool the air, the cooled air is blown into a polishing area covered by the transparent blocking cover 15 to cool the polishing roller 8 and automobile parts, after polishing operation is finished, the cylinder 4 drives the cantilever 3 to reset, the cantilever 3 drives the transparent blocking cover 15 to reset, and people can normally take out the parts.
The utility model discloses a set up and keep off bits mechanism 14, cylinder 4 work promotes cantilever 3 and moves downwards, when transparent fender cover 15 contacts base 1, receive the effect that cantilever 3 continues to move downwards, spring 17 is compressed, make grinding roller 8 contact automobile spare and accessory parts, after the polishing work is finished, cylinder 4 drives cantilever 3 and resets, cantilever 3 drives transparent fender cover 15 and resets, people can normally take out the accessory, can be along with the rising and falling of cantilever 3, automatically seal and open the polishing position, be favorable to collecting the sweeps on the one hand, guarantee that the sweeps can not splash to the air, on the other hand also need not frequent operation and opens and close the dodge gate, it is more convenient to use; through setting up cooling mechanism 18, fan 21 work, introduce the inside of cooling box 19 with outside air through air intake 24, the air cooling is carried out in the work of semiconductor refrigeration piece 23, the air after the cooling is blown into the regional of polishing that transparent fender cover 15 covered, cool down to grinding roller 8 and automobile spare part, can conveniently cool down the space of polishing, reduce the high fever phenomenon of grinding roller 8 and automobile spare part because of polishing the production, do benefit to the use more.
